Matt Dahlia (formerly known as Matt Dajer) is one of the founding members of Yes Theory, a YouTube channel and community centered around seeking discomfort. After years of adventures and growing their community into millions of subscribers, Matt left both Yes Theory and social media in general. We explore his reasons for doing so and where he is at now in life.
